Can a dental hygienist afford rent in Coral Hills, MD?
Median rent in Coral Hills is $1,629 a month. A typical dental hygienist in Maryland earns about $94,511 a year, which makes that rent 20.7% of gross monthly income. Under the 30% rule, the answer is yes.
How much rent can a dental hygienist afford in Coral Hills?
Using the 30% rule, a dental hygienist salary in Maryland (~$94,511/yr) supports up to $2,363 a month in rent. Coral Hills's current median rent is $1,629/mo, which leaves a $734/mo buffer.
How many hours does a dental hygienist work to cover rent in Coral Hills?
At an hourly equivalent of about $45 an hour, a dental hygienist in Maryland works roughly 35.9 hours a month to cover Coral Hills's median rent of $1,629.
